South Aiken, SC – The South Aiken Thoroughbreds dominated the Barnwell Bulldogs in a decisive 49-0 victory on Friday night, showcasing their strength and teamwork. This victory, characterized as a complete performance, was spearheaded by standout defensive plays, particularly from Levar Gilchrist, who registered multiple interceptions against Barnwell.
South Aiken started the game strong, quickly establishing a lead of 21-0 before halftime. Among their key offensive contributors, sophomore quarterback Tommy Burns III threw a touchdown pass to Kyson McLeod in the endzone, further expanding the lead. Later in the game, Balin Drake connected with Aylyn Hightower for another score, pushing the total to an impressive 42-0.
Despite the triumph against Barnwell, South Aiken faced a setback in their subsequent game against the North Augusta Yellow Jackets, losing 51-21. This loss was notable as South Aiken was outscored in every quarter, marking their fourth straight defeat against North Augusta. Kyson McLeod showcased his skills yet again during this game, achieving 144 receiving yards and scoring one touchdown, with his longest catch recorded at 76 yards. Zay’Lynn Hightower also added to the scoreboard with a touchdown on a kick return.
As of now, South Aiken holds a record of 1-2, while North Augusta improved to a perfect 3-0 with their latest victory. Both teams are preparing for their upcoming games, with South Aiken set to play against Barnwell once again at 7:30 p.m. this Friday, and North Augusta scheduled to face Strom Thurmond at the same time.
